1,424 providers, $12,003,249 in total reported payments from drug and device makers. Ranked below by lifetime general payments. The median provider in this group received $1,143.

Ranking high here usually means a consulting or royalty arrangement, not wrongdoing. Payments to device inventors and trial investigators are legal, disclosed, and concentrated in a small number of people — which is exactly why a list like this has a steep top and a long flat tail.

Across 855 surgery clinicians in Pennsylvania who billed Original Medicare Part B in 2024, Medicare allowed $71,630,125 in total — an average of $83,778 each, of which $71,846 was for services and the rest for drugs administered in the office.

This is not a salary. The rest is what Medicare allowed for services these clinicians billed — Original Medicare fee-for-service only. It excludes Medicare Advantage, which now covers more than half of Medicare enrollees, along with Medicaid and every commercial insurer, so for most clinicians it is a fraction of their practice. It is also gross revenue: staff, rent, supplies and malpractice premiums all come out of it before anyone is paid. Anyone quoting a figure like this as physician pay is misreading it.
